glGetConvolutionFilterEXT, glGetSeparableFilterEXT - retrieve contents
of convolution image
C SPECIFICATION
void glGetConvolutionFilterEXT ( GLenum target,
GLenum format,
GLenum type,
GLvoid* image)
void glGetSeparableFilterEXT ( GLenum target,
GLenum format,
GLenum type,
GLvoid* row,
GLvoid* column,
GLvoid* span)
PARAMETERS
target The target Convolution filter. Must be GL_CONVOLUTION_1D_EXT,
or GL_CONVOLUTION_2D_EXT for glGetConvolutionFilterEXT and
GL_SEPARABLE_2D_EXT for glGetSeparableFilterEXT.
format Format of pixel data in image, row, column. Symbolic constants
GL_RGBA, GL_RED, GL_GREEN, GL_BLUE, GL_ALPHA, GL_RGB, GL_LUMI‐
NANCE, GL_LUMINANCE_ALPHA and GL_ABGR_EXT are accepted.
type Specifies the data type for pixels in image, row, column. Sym‐
bolic constants GL_UNSIGNED_BYTE, GL_BYTE, GL_UNSIGNED_SHORT,
GL_SHORT, GL_UNSIGNED_INT, GL_INT and GL_FLOAT are accepted.
image Pointer to one-dimensional array of pixel data containing con‐
tents of the convolution filter.
row Pointer to one-dimensional array of pixel data containing con‐
tents of the row convolution filter.
column Pointer to one-dimensional array of pixel data containing con‐
tents of the column convolution filter.
span Pointer to one-dimensional array of pixel data.
DESCRIPTION
glGetConvolutionFilterEXT and glGetSeparableFilterEXT are part of the
GL_EXT_convolution extension, which adds convolution to the pixel
transfer path.
glGetConvolutionFilterEXT returns in image the contents of the convolu‐
tion filter specified by target which could be GL_CONVOLUTION_1D_EXT or
GL_CONVOLUTION_2D_EXT. No pixel transfer operations are performed, but
pixel storage modes that are applicable to glReadPixels are performed.
Similarly glGetSeparableFilterEXT returns in row and column the con‐
tents of the separable convolution filter specified by target GL_SEPA‐
RABLE_2D_EXT. No change is made to any location related to <span>.
Color components are converted from the internal floating point repre‐
sentation to <type> according to table below. Prior to the conversion,
if <type> is one of GL_UNSIGNED_BYTE, GL_UNSIGNED_SHORT, or
GL_UNSIGNED_INT, the color components are clamped to 0..1, if <type> is
one of GL_BYTE, GL_SHORT, or GL_INT, the components are clamped to
-1..1. No clamping is performed if <type> is GL_FLOAT. Color components
that are requested in the specified <format>, but which are not
included in the internal format of the filter image, are returned as
zero.
Internal Component Resulting Component
__________________________________________
red red
green green
blue blue
alpha alpha
luminance red
intensity red
__________________________________________
ERRORS
GL_INVALID_ENUM is generated if target is not one of the acceptable
values.
GL_INVALID_ENUM is generated if format is not one of the acceptable
values.
GL_INVALID_ENUM is generated if type is not one of the acceptable val‐
ues.
